There are different types of tired, and a good nights sleep or a vacation isn't the solution to all of them. Maybe your sensory systems are overloaded, or maybe you need more social connection. Dr Saundra Dalton-Smith introduces her incredibly powerful model around the 7-types of rest, and how we can address deficits in them.


Included in our discussion:

  • What being functionally burnout looks and feels like
  • Difference between rest and self-care
  • How it is important to consider what type of tired you really are
  • How we can apply the 7 different types of rest
  • How a rest strategy can help us restore


Dr Dalton-Smith mentions the book, the Dream Giver as a personal favorite.


Her book, that outlines the 7-types of rest is called - Sacred Rest.
